Viti Levu Viti Levu is the largest of the Fiji Islands, being home to more than three-quarters of Fiji’s total population. This island is home to the capital city of Suva, along with several other coastal urban centres, like Lautoka, Sigatoka, Raikiraki and Nadi, which is home to the largest international airport. Fiji (Fijian: Viti, Hindi: फ़िजी) (sometimes called the Fiji Islands) is an archipelago nation in Melanesia in the Pacific Ocean. It lies 2000 km north of New Zealand and consists of 332 islands, Viti Levu and Vanua Levu being the largest ones. The archipelago consists of some 300 islands and 540 islets scattered over about 1,000,000 square miles (3,000,000 square km). Of the 300 islands, about 100 are inhabited. The capital, Suva, is on the southeast coast of the largest island, Viti Levu (“Great Fiji”).
